BANKRUPTCY NOTICES.
In Bankruptcy.
NOTICE is hereby given that dividends in respect of the undermentioned estates have been declared by me :—
Crowther, William Savile, of Matamata, Hardware-merchant—First and final dividend of 1s. 3d. in the pound.
Everitt, Charles, of Morrinsville, Share Milker—First and final dividend of 11d. in the pound.
Lawrence, Thomas, of Putaruru, Chemist—First and final dividend of 1s. 1d. in the pound.
Lee, Henry James, of Whatawhata, Farmer—First and final dividend of 7d. in the pound.
Parlour, Samuel Coates, of Morrinsville, Flaxmiller and Farmer—First and final dividend of 3s. in the pound.
Payne, William George, of Ngaruawahia, Grocer—Third and final dividend of 2d. in the pound, making a total dividend of 4s. 10d. in the pound.
Quick, Elrington, of Taupiri, Farmer—First and final dividend of 11d. in the pound.
Ranson, George Edward Hector, of Te Awamutu, Farmer—Second and final dividend of 2½d. in the pound, making a total dividend of 11½d. in the pound.
Simpson, John David, formerly of Morrinsville, now of Waihi Beach, Builder—First and final dividend of 3s. in the pound.
Stewart, James, Auckland, late of Waharoa, Boardinghouse-keeper—Second and final dividend of 1s. 5d. in the pound, making a total dividend of 3s. 5d. in the pound.
Taylor, Hugh Alexander, Wilson Street, Hamilton East, Labourer—First and final dividend of 8d. in the pound.
Taylor, William, of Puahue, Farmer—First and final dividend of 1s. in the pound.
Ting, Leong, of Putaruru, Fruiterer—First and final dividend of 2s. 2d. in the pound.
Washer, George Lemon, of Rotorua, Butcher—First and final dividend of 6d. in the pound.
Williamson, Sarah Ann, formerly of Glen Afton, now of New Brighton, Christchurch, Widow—Third and final dividend of 5d. in the pound, making a total dividend of 3s. 7d. in the pound.
V. R. CROWHURST,
Official Assignee.
Hamilton, 21st August, 1934.
In Bankruptcy.—In the Supreme Court of New Zealand.
NOTICE is hereby given that FRANK EDWARD PALMER, of Napier, Carpenter, was this day adjudged bankrupt ; and I hereby summon a meeting of creditors to be held at my office, Courthouse, Napier, on Thursday, the 30th day of August, 1934, at 11 o’clock a.m.
Dated at Napier, this 20th day of August, 1934.
G. G. CHISHOLM,
Official Assignee.
In Bankruptcy.—In the Supreme Court of New Zealand.
NOTICE is hereby given that SYDNEY EGMONT BARR, of Hawera, Gasfitter, was this day adjudged bankrupt ; and I hereby summon a meeting of creditors to be held at my office, Courthouse, Hawera, on Tuesday, the 21st day of August, 1934, at 10 o’clock a.m.
Dated at Hawera, this 14th day of August, 1934.
C. O. PRATT,
Official Assignee.
In Bankruptcy.—In the Supreme Court of New Zealand.
NOTICE is hereby given that WILLIAM VINTEN, late of Dannevirke, now of Waipawa, Electrician, was this day adjudged bankrupt ; and I hereby summon a meeting of creditors to be held at my office on Tuesday, the 28th day of August, 1934, at 11.30 o’clock a.m.
Dated at Dannevirke, this 18th day of August, 1934.
A. R. C. CLARIDGE,
Official Assignee.
In Bankruptcy.—In the Supreme Court of New Zealand.
NOTICE is hereby given that JOHN CYRIL SMITH and KATHLEEN SMITH, of Pahiatua, trading as “The Pahiatua Auto Body Co.,” was this day adjudged bankrupt ; and I hereby summon a meeting of creditors to be held at my office on Friday, the 24th day of August, 1934, at 10.30 o’clock a.m.
Dated at Pahiatua, this 14th day of August, 1934.
J. D. WILSON,
Deputy Official Assignee.
In Bankruptcy.
NOTICE is hereby given that first and final dividends are now payable at my office, Church Street, on all proved and accepted claims in the undernoted estates :—
Welch, Bertha Catherine, of Masterton—8½d. in the pound.
Johnson, Alfred, of Featherston—8s. 7d. in the pound.
ARTHUR D. LOW,
Deputy Official Assignee.
Masterton, 17th August, 1934.
In Bankruptcy.—In the Supreme Court of New Zealand.
NOTICE is hereby given that ARTHUR BISHELL, of Blenheim, Farmer, was this day adjudged bankrupt ; and I hereby summon a meeting of creditors to be held at my office on Tuesday, the 28th day of August, 1934, at 10.30 o’clock a.m.
Dated at Blenheim, this 17th day of August, 1934.
A. F. BENT,
Official Assignee.
In Bankruptcy.
In the Estate of REGINALD LAURENCE LEECH, of Greymouth, Grocer.
NOTICE is hereby given that a second and final dividend of 3s. 5½d. in the pound is now payable at my office, Guinness Street, Greymouth, on all proved and accepted claims in the above estate.
A. NAYLOR,
Deputy Official Assignee.
Greymouth, 16th August, 1934.
